The Prairie View Thunderhawks are taking a road trip to square off against the Legend Titans at 1:00 p.m. on Saturday. Prairie View will be strutting in after a victory while Legend will be coming in after a defeat.
Prairie View is headed out to face Legend after opening their season at home and giving their fans just what they were looking for. Prairie View walked away with a 22-14 win over Northglenn on Thursday.
Meanwhile, Legend faced Columbine in a battle between two of the state's top teams on Friday. Legend fell just short of Columbine by a score of 16-14. The loss was the Titans' first of the season.
Despite their loss, Legend saw several players rise to the challenge and make noteworthy plays. Ryken Banks, who picked up 73 receiving yards and a touchdown, was perhaps the best of all. That's the most total yards Banks has posted since back in September of 2023.
Legend wouldn't let Columbine keep a hold of the ball as they managed to force two fumbles. Legend can thank Champ Jones and Tatum O'Donnell for forcing both of them. Jones is also on a roll when it comes to total tackles, as he's now made five or more in the last four games he's played dating back to last season. Another thorn in Columbine's side was Brody Shuss, who made 22 total tackles (1.0 for loss).
